 Lego Animated 3D-Printed Duck is a Peek at the Toy's Future

in Gizmodo, Andrew Liszewski, November 7, 2022

Lego is offering visitors to the Minifigure Factory experience at the Lego House in Billund, Denmark, the chance to buy a limited-edition red plastic duck produced using the selective laser sintering (SLS) process. The duck, which sells for 89 Danish Krone (about US$12), is a replica of a wooden toy duck created by Lego founder Ole Kirk Kristiansen. The SLS three-dimensional (3D) printing process creates models layer by layer by heating and melting a powdered material, allowing functional mechanical elements to be placed within the toy during its manufacture. Lego's goal is for 3D printing to allow it to offer a wider range of building elements.   ... '
